Challenge

You may not know the name Just Born, but you likely know their candy. The national confectionary company makes names such as Mike and Ike’s, Hot Tamales and marshmallow Peeps.

A couple of years ago, the company recognized an untapped opportunity—to get its candies into more convenience stores. Just Born turned to Acosta, which brings technology, expertise and connections with tens of thousands of stores nationwide, including an attractive segment of 30,000 independent convenience stores.

Once in stores, Acosta must help keep Just Born’s regular and seasonal candies on shelves. When Acosta reps check inventory at stores, they need a quick and simple way to print shelf tags and UPC-coded reorder lists for store managers.

Keeping Shelves Stocked

With collaboration with Zebra, Acosta rolled out the solution smoothly for Just Born accounts. “This was a very big move for Acosta and the support level from Zebra has been great,” Jackson said.

The wireless technology allows field staff to print anywhere, any time. When at stores, Acosta’s retail representatives use a scanner to identify the Just Born items that are on the shelf and those that should be there but are not. The rep then prints a shelf tag to hold space for items not there.

With the store manager’s permission, Acosta scans that shelf tag and sends the order to a distributor so that the product comes back on the very next truck. At the end of the visit, the data is transmitted to a central database and shared with the manufacturer.

“We’re using the technology to hold that space and get an order back to the store so that the store will have the primary items needed to sell,” Jackson said.

Before, Acosta reps handwrote product re-order lists for store managers. Acosta now prints receipt-size re-order lists on the spot—with retailer-specific UPC codes—using their scanners, netbooks, and Zebra printers. They then hand lists to store managers, who in turn simply scan the codes and place the order.

Results

Through the engagement with Acosta, Just Born has built relationships—and sales—with that coveted group of independent convenience stores. The addition of Zebra printers made Acosta’s already efficient technology solution even more effective. “We really saw this as a best practices enhancement,” Johnson said.

By eliminating paperwork, the mobile solution reduces the amount of time that Acosta reps spend by approximately 30 percent, giving them more time to work store shelves. Plus, they are able to provide much better SKU-level reporting to clients.

Even more importantly, Acosta has increased the speed to shelf of Just Born candies. In the past, holding shelf space and communicating orders quickly was challenging. Today, Acosta reps scan shelf tags and transmit the orders, cutting speed to shelf from the old paper-based system.

“This has truly cut down the time of processing new orders for us as a manufacturer through the distributor from anywhere from four to six weeks to almost instantaneous. It’s a tremendous, tremendous time saver and very, very efficient,” said Stu Harris, vice president retail services, convenience division, Just Born candy company.
